Output e81afcfabfe004d3c8a98aae58c55258da83e865a5d1971e9926692a68156a90:0

value
6859
script pubkey
OP_HASH160 OP_PUSHBYTES_20 908a1ebdeb3826cbdc0c900f7b44cd2a16978412 OP_EQUAL
address
3EsGgvG9WUrbqXAXvG12hSLVf8uYqjNXTD
transaction
e81afcfabfe004d3c8a98aae58c55258da83e865a5d1971e9926692a68156a90
confirmations
151523
spent
true